Crisis & Emergency Services in Murweh
What Is This?
This is a where you can find information for welfare services, household emergency relief such as food parcels and vouchers, assistance during financial crisis, and support if you or someone you know is experiencing domestic violence. Additionally, this category provides links to Emergency Services agencies – inclusive of contacts for natural disasters.
How Is It Funded?
Either free or partially funded with most services provided by not-for-profit organisations. Other supports are funded through government agencies. How much does it cost? Cost is usually free.
How To Access?
You can access these supports by contacting the organisation directly, or by referral from government agencies.

Welfare Assistance & Support Services
My Connections My Way (MCMW)
Lifeline Darling Downs And South West QLDThe program provides individual and group-based Cognitive Behavioural Therapy to people aged 12 years and older with mild to moderate mental health issues such as grief, loss, depression and anxiety. It aims to improve well-being, strengthen relationships, and increase participation in the community. Support can be provided face-to-face, online or via telephone.

Abuse & Assault Services
Child Abuse Prevention Service
CHILD ABUSE PREVENTION SERVICE (SYDNEY) INCOur friendly telephone support workers offer information, referral and ongoing support to those affected by child abuse, concerned about the welfare of a child, or needing family or parenting support. Free-call 1800 688 009 from anywhere in Australia. The telephone service operates from 9am - 5pm Monday to Friday and is closed on public holidays.
